Statement of the Problem:
The popularity of fast food restaurants is growing every day. People can buy a whole meal for just minutes of preparing them, its either they can take home or dine in. Fast food restaurants are popular among students. One example is Kentucky Fried Chicken (KFC) in Morayta. Fast food restaurants is growing because of the low cost, the fast service, and fast food chains are available anywhere. Students can also save a lot of time.
The population of college students is high, do fast food restaurants can accommodate them and maintain their healthy facilities, including their foods. Many students report that they are now experiencing low maintenance around the place, especially in KFC Morayta. Most students complain about the place is being too crowded, unpleasant smell of comfort room, old lavatory, faucets and toilet bowls.

In response to these problems, our study proposes to investigate options for making Kentucky Fried Chicken more student friendly. We plan to renovate the place, add more tables and chairs, and make extend its facilities. We will also consider budget friendly ways to solve the problems mentioned above such as lavatory, faucets and toilet bowls.

Root causes of the problems:

We can consider why and how the problems noted above arises. 1.) The complain about the place is being too crowded, it is because of growing population of students, especially in Far Eastern University, and since Kentucky Fried Chicken is just in front of the University, it is usually the students first choice to eat at. 2.) Many students also use their comfort room and lavatory area a lot. We can say that due to students or other people lack of discipline, the faucets, lavatory and toilets are getting destroyed.
